javascript - 怎么循环对象,打印出对象本身的字符串
为情所困
为情所困 2017-05-19 10:25:05
0
6
466
var a = {a:1,b:2}

var b = {a:2,b:3}

[a,b].forEach(key => {
    console.log(key)    
})

可能表述不是很清晰 补上一个图片

为情所困
为情所困

全部回复(6)
洪涛

雷雷

过去多啦不再A梦

雷雷

我想大声告诉你
obj = {
    a: {},
    b: {}
}

for(key in obj) {
    console.log(key)
}

我还是不太懂你要的结果

刘奇

雷雷

黄舟

雷雷

Peter_Zhu

这样行了吧- -输出a:1 b:2 a:2 b:3

        [a, b].forEach(el => {
            for (let key in el) {
                console.log(`${key}:${el[key]}`)
            }
        });
热门教程
更多>
最新下载
更多>
网站特效
网站源码
网站素材
前端模板
关于我们 免责声明 Sitemap
PHP中文网:公益在线PHP培训,帮助PHP学习者快速成长!